Tubelord are set to follow up last years’s debut album Our First American Friends with the snappily named Tezcatlipōca EP. Its three tracks explore the Aztec beliefs of time and space with themes interweaving between songs.
On August the 7th the band will be curating their own ROTA art exhibition and show at Notting Hill Arts Club. This will also be the launch show of Tezcatlipōca, entry is free for this 4pm-8pm matinee event.
Tezcatlipōca will be released on the 16th August through Hassle Records.
